#cea182 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cea182 is composed of 80.8% red, 63.1% green and 51%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 21.8% magenta, 36.9%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 24.5 degrees, a saturation of 43.7% and a lightness of 65.9%. #cea182 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#9d4305. Closest websafe color is: #cc9999.

Shades and Tints of #cea182

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020101 is the darkest color, while #faf6f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#cea182

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#ada7a3 is the less saturated color, while #fd9853 is the most saturated one.
